Shannon Boyles, PR director, Rocky Mountain Rollergirls: 

“The skills I learned in a motorcycle safety class were both priceless and lifesaving. Just this past weekend, I attended an experienced riders course that I learned about through the Colorado Department of Transportation (CDOT). The training was conducted by a MOST-certified training organization. It was a great refresher and reinforced some critical riding skills. I took the class with my 64-year-old Dad Peter Boyles and was shocked to hear he learned so much from the course. I tell people, if I can take this class, anyone can.
  
Safety is key - being alert and always ready for a quick stop or the ability to swerve out of trouble is so important!  Looking a few seconds ahead of the bike and planning a course of action will keep you alive and enjoying riding bikes for the rest of your life. Thanks for a wonderful Sunday out on the course - If I were to give this course a 1-10 rating, it would come in at 857!"


Ken Clark, Fox 31 News – Good Day Colorado:

“ The class was wonderful. The instructors were incredibly knowledgeable about riding and knew how to teach an old dog. The class not only built on the foundation of the beginner class, but also took it to another level with the ability to practice/learn on my motorcycle. Within minutes, they pointed out a bad habit that could lead to problems in an emergency.

This class takes the book learning to the street. For me, having all the instruction on the bike I ride daily, is the best part; it helps to have the instruction with your own bike. Like the old saying goes, ‘devil in the details,' and in this class they teach the details that can save your life. Well worth the time!!”


Officer Kim Steen, City of Littleton Police Department:

“I realized that I had to undo a lot of bad habits when I took a motorcycle safety class. It was amazing to me how much I learned. It really made me a much better, safer, more alert rider. I'm not only a better rider, I enjoy riding much more. I recommend training for everyone, no matter what your skill level is or how long you've been riding.”
